Output 61a631d12031fc957ad8ac3830f305a1f9129b66a657fea0447cd56f6eb47813:0

value
30917
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 10ddd3343fd027b2734b2b0ace7080f4d4302624 OP_EQUALVERIFY OP_CHECKSIG
address
12YBYk1kLaAi7YrYgQzpoVamuUYv8kqu6s
transaction
61a631d12031fc957ad8ac3830f305a1f9129b66a657fea0447cd56f6eb47813
spent
true